Founded in 1993, Bad Boy Entertainment revolutionized the hip-hop and R&B landscape. Under P Diddy's leadership, the label became synonymous with success, launching the careers of numerous iconic artists. The Notorious B.I.G., one of the label's most significant signings, became a cultural icon with hits like "Juicy" and "Big Poppa." Bad Boy's influence extended beyond music, as P Diddy leveraged his success to expand into other ventures. The label's impact on the music industry remains undeniable, with its legacy continuing to inspire new generations of artists and producers.

In addition to his music and entrepreneurial ventures, P Diddy has made a name for himself in acting and television. He has appeared in several films, including "Monster's Ball" and "Get Him to the Greek," showcasing his versatility as an entertainer. P Diddy's television presence is equally impressive, with his involvement in reality shows such as "Making the Band" and "I Want to Work for Diddy." His television work often highlights his leadership skills and ability to mentor aspiring artists and entrepreneurs. P Diddy's contributions to the entertainment industry continue to expand, further solidifying his status as a multifaceted icon.

P Diddy's commitment to philanthropy is a testament to his desire to give back to the community. He has supported various charitable initiatives, including education and healthcare programs, disaster relief efforts, and youth empowerment projects. Combs established the Sean Combs Foundation to support educational programs and provide scholarships to underprivileged youth. His philanthropic efforts extend to supporting organizations like the Boys & Girls Clubs of America and the Children's Defense Fund. P Diddy's dedication to philanthropy reflects his belief in using his influence and resources to make a positive impact on society.
